The Jane Ortner Educating Through Music Curriculum Awards

Recognizing K-12 school teachers who successfully incorporate music into their classrooms

Attention K-12 public and private school teachers who integrate music into your classroom curriculum! The GRAMMY Museum is excited to announce the 2011/2012 Jane Ortner Educating Through Music Awards, honoring teachers who use music as a way to teach content standards.

Jane Ortner was a devoted and beloved public school teacher who recognized the critical importance of music in the education of students at all levels. Through the generosity of the Ortner family, The GRAMMY Museum is pleased to honor Jane Ortner's memory with the establishment of an annual award that recognizes public and private school teachers, from kindergarten through high school, who successfully incorporate music into their classrooms.

The GRAMMY Museum will be accepting original elementary, middle and high school curricula from August 15, 2011 until January 9, 2012. All curricula will be judged by a panel of teachers and music industry professionals based on creativity and teachability. The educator with the best curriculum will win two tickets to the 2012 GRAMMY Awards as well as a GRAMMY Museum admission scholarship for their class during the 2012 school year.
